Background: Inflammatory arthritis including rheumatoid arthritis (RA), ankylosing spondylitis (AS) and psoriatic arthritis (PsA) are disorders at increased risk of morbidity and mortality for which a validated prognostic tool for facilitating clinical management is needed. CHA2 DS2 -VASc (congestive heart failure/hypertension/age diabetes/stroke/vascular disease/age/sex category) score was initially conceived and used to estimate thromboembolic risk in non-valvular atrial fibrillation, and then successfully applied in community populations with sinus rhythm. We tested CHA2 DS2 -VASc-score as a prognosticator of adverse outcomes in patients in sinus rhythm with RA/AS/PsA.
Methods: Between March 2014 and March 2015, 414 patients (214 RA, 75 AS, 125 PsA) in sinus rhythm without cardiac disease were consecutively analyzed and prospectively followed-up. Primary and co-primary end-points were a composite of all-cause death/all-cause hospitalization and CV death/CV hospitalization, respectively.
Results: Patients were divided into LOWscore and HIGHscore groups if CHA2 DS2 -VASc was = 0/1 point or greater than 1 point, respectively. The HIGHscore group comprised 190 patients who were older with higher prevalence of CV risk factors and arthritis disease activity than 224 LOWscore patients. During a follow up of 36 months, the event rate for primary and co-primary end-point was 37% and 12% in the HIGHscore vs 22% and 4% in LOWscore group (P = .001 and .002 respectively). At multivariate Cox regression analysis CHA2 DS2 -VASc-score was related to primary end-point (hazards ratio [HR] 1.30 [1.07-1.59], P = .009) and co-primary end-point (HR 1.35 [1.01-1.79], P = .04) independently of traditional CV risk factors analyzed individually and indexes of inflammation or disease duration.
Conclusion: CHA2 DS2 -VASc-score accurately identifies in the mid-term patients in sinus rhythm with RA/AS/PsA at different risks for CV and non-CV mortality and hospitalization.
